Hot Melt Adhesive Guns

One of the most common and versatile tools for applying hot melt adhesive is the hot melt adhesive gun. These guns are available in various sizes and styles, each designed to meet specific application requirements. They work by heating the adhesive to its melting point and then dispensing it through a nozzle onto the surface to be bonded.

There are two main types of hot melt adhesive guns: manual and automatic. Manual guns are typically handheld and operated by squeezing a trigger to dispense the adhesive. They are ideal for small-scale projects and applications where precise control is required. Automatic guns, on the other hand, are often used in industrial settings and are capable of continuous adhesive dispensing. They can be integrated into production lines for high-volume applications.

When choosing a hot melt adhesive gun, it's important to consider factors such as the adhesive viscosity, application temperature, and the size of the project. Some guns are designed to work with specific types of hot melt adhesives, so make sure to select a gun that is compatible with the adhesive you'll be using. Additionally, look for a gun with adjustable temperature settings to ensure that you can achieve the optimal melting point for the adhesive.

Hot Melt Adhesive Applicators

In addition to hot melt adhesive guns, there are also a variety of hot melt adhesive applicators available on the market. These applicators are designed to provide more precise and controlled adhesive application, making them ideal for larger projects and industrial applications.

One type of hot melt adhesive applicator is the hot melt adhesive dispenser. These dispensers are typically used in conjunction with a hot melt adhesive tank or drum and are capable of delivering a continuous flow of adhesive to the application area. They can be equipped with different types of nozzles and tips to achieve the desired adhesive pattern and coverage.

Another type of hot melt adhesive applicator is the hot melt adhesive spray gun. These guns use compressed air to atomize the adhesive and spray it onto the surface to be bonded. They are commonly used for applications where a wide area needs to be covered quickly and evenly, such as in the automotive and packaging industries.

When selecting a hot melt adhesive applicator, consider factors such as the adhesive flow rate, spray pattern, and the type of surface you'll be bonding. It's also important to ensure that the applicator is compatible with the adhesive you'll be using and that it can be easily integrated into your existing production process.

Hot Melt Adhesive Tanks and Drums

To store and heat the hot melt adhesive, you'll need a hot melt adhesive tank or drum. These containers are designed to keep the adhesive at the optimal temperature for application and to prevent it from solidifying.

Hot melt adhesive tanks come in various sizes and capacities, ranging from small tabletop models to large industrial tanks. They are typically made of stainless steel or other heat-resistant materials and are equipped with heating elements and temperature controls to maintain the adhesive at the desired temperature.

Hot melt adhesive drums are larger containers that are used to store and transport bulk quantities of hot melt adhesive. They are typically made of steel or plastic and are designed to be compatible with hot melt adhesive dispensing equipment. Drums can be heated using external heating devices or by using a drum heater that is specifically designed for hot melt adhesive.

When choosing a hot melt adhesive tank or drum, consider factors such as the adhesive volume, storage requirements, and the type of heating system you'll need. Make sure to select a container that is made of high-quality materials and that is designed to meet your specific application needs.

Temperature Control Devices

Maintaining the correct temperature is essential for ensuring the proper application of hot melt adhesive. Temperature control devices, such as thermostats and temperature sensors, are used to monitor and regulate the temperature of the adhesive throughout the application process.

Thermostats are used to set and maintain the desired temperature of the hot melt adhesive gun, applicator, or tank. They can be adjusted to ensure that the adhesive is heated to the optimal melting point and that it remains at a consistent temperature during application.

Temperature sensors are used to measure the temperature of the adhesive and provide feedback to the temperature control system. They can be installed in the adhesive gun, applicator, or tank to ensure that the temperature is within the specified range.

When using temperature control devices, it's important to calibrate them regularly to ensure accurate temperature readings. Additionally, make sure to follow the manufacturer's instructions for operating and maintaining the devices to ensure their proper functioning.

Other Tools and Accessories

In addition to the main tools mentioned above, there are several other tools and accessories that can be useful when applying hot melt adhesive. These include:

  • Scrapers and spatulas: These tools are used to spread and level the adhesive on the surface to be bonded. They can also be used to remove excess adhesive and to clean up any spills or drips.
  • Gloves and safety glasses: When working with hot melt adhesive, it's important to protect your hands and eyes from the heat and the adhesive. Gloves and safety glasses are essential safety accessories that should be worn at all times.
  • Cleaning supplies: Hot melt adhesive can be difficult to remove once it has solidified, so it's important to have the right cleaning supplies on hand. Use solvents or cleaning agents that are specifically designed for hot melt adhesive to clean your tools and equipment after use.
